Why AC Problems Don't Stay at the Same Level in Kenhorst, PA

Every AC component failure creates secondary stress on adjacent components that accelerates their deterioration in Kenhorst. A failing capacitor causes the compressor to struggle to start, producing heat and mechanical stress on the compressor with every startup attempt in Kenhorst, PA. Low refrigerant causes the compressor to run hotter than designed, accelerating compressor wear in Kenhorst. A dirty condenser coil causes the system to run at elevated head pressure, stressing the compressor and the refrigerant circuit in Kenhorst, PA. In each case, the initial fault produces secondary damage to more expensive components if not addressed when first identified in Kenhorst.

AC Not Cooling or Blowing Warm Air in Kenhorst

An AC system that is running but blowing warm or room-temperature air has a specific failure in the refrigerant circuit or the condenser in Kenhorst, PA. Low refrigerant from a leak is the most common cause in Kenhorst. A failed condenser fan that is allowing the condenser coil to overheat is another common cause in Kenhorst, PA. A failed compressor is a less common but more significant cause in Kenhorst. Air America diagnoses the specific cause through refrigerant pressure testing and component assessment before recommending any repair in Kenhorst, PA.

AC Running Constantly Without Reaching Setpoint in Kenhorst, PA

An AC system running continuously without reaching the thermostat setpoint is a system whose cooling output does not match the cooling load of the home in Kenhorst. This can result from low refrigerant reducing the system's cooling capacity, a dirty condenser coil reducing heat rejection efficiency, an undersized system for the home's actual cooling load, or an air distribution problem preventing conditioned air from reaching the thermostat location in Kenhorst, PA. Air America identifies the specific cause before recommending any solution in Kenhorst.

AC Short Cycling — Turning On and Off Frequently in Kenhorst

An AC system that turns on, runs for a few minutes, and turns off repeatedly without completing a full cooling cycle is short cycling in Kenhorst, PA. Causes include a failing capacitor that cannot sustain the compressor through a full cycle, an oversized system that cools the thermostat location before the rest of the home reaches setpoint, a refrigerant overcharge or undercharge causing safety switch trips, or a dirty air filter causing the evaporator coil to freeze and trigger freeze protection in Kenhorst.

AC Not Turning On at All in Kenhorst, PA

An AC system that will not start has a specific electrical or control fault preventing startup in Kenhorst. Failed capacitor. Tripped breaker. Failed contactor. Failed control board. Thermostat wiring fault. Air America diagnoses no-start conditions through systematic electrical testing beginning with the most common and least expensive causes in Kenhorst, PA.

AC Making Unusual Noises in Kenhorst

Specific sounds correspond to specific developing mechanical faults in Kenhorst, PA. Grinding or squealing from the air handler indicates a failing blower motor bearing in Kenhorst. Rattling from the outdoor unit may indicate debris in the condenser fan or a loose component in Kenhorst, PA. Banging or clanking from the compressor indicates an internal compressor fault in Kenhorst. Bubbling or hissing indicates refrigerant escaping through a leak in Kenhorst, PA.

AC Leaking Water or Refrigerant in Kenhorst, PA

Water leaking from the indoor air handler typically indicates a clogged condensate drain line in Kenhorst. A clogged drain causes the condensate pan to overflow, producing water damage to the surrounding structure in Kenhorst, PA. Refrigerant leaking from the system produces a hissing sound and typically a loss of cooling capacity as the refrigerant level drops in Kenhorst. Air America addresses both as same-day urgent repairs in Kenhorst, PA.

AC Freezing Up in Kenhorst

A frozen evaporator coil indicates either restricted airflow or low refrigerant in Kenhorst, PA. A dirty air filter, blocked return grilles, or a failing blower can all cause the coil to freeze in Kenhorst. Low refrigerant causes the coil temperature to drop below freezing in Kenhorst, PA. A frozen coil should not be forced to operate. Turn the system to fan-only mode to allow the ice to melt before Air America's technician diagnoses and addresses the underlying cause in Kenhorst.

What Causes AC Systems to Fail in Kenhorst, PA

Refrigerant Leaks and Low Refrigerant in Kenhorst

Refrigerant does not deplete under normal operation in Kenhorst, PA. Low refrigerant indicates a leak in the refrigerant circuit in Kenhorst. The leak must be found and repaired before refrigerant is added, or the added refrigerant leaks out and the problem recurs in Kenhorst, PA. Air America locates leaks using electronic leak detection equipment, repairs the leak, and recharges to the manufacturer's specified charge in Kenhorst.

Dirty or Blocked Condenser Coils in Kenhorst, PA

The condenser coil rejects heat extracted from the home to the outdoor air in Kenhorst. A coil coated in dirt, debris, and cottonwood reduces heat rejection capacity in Kenhorst, PA. The system runs at elevated head pressure, reducing efficiency and increasing compressor wear in Kenhorst. Air America cleans condenser coils using appropriate products that restore performance without damaging the fins in Kenhorst, PA.

Failed Capacitors and Contactors in Kenhorst

Capacitors provide the electrical boost that starts the compressor and condenser fan motor in Kenhorst, PA. A failing or failed capacitor causes the compressor or fan to struggle to start or fail to start entirely in Kenhorst. Capacitor failure is one of the most common AC repairs and one of the most straightforward to address in Kenhorst, PA. A failed contactor prevents the outdoor unit from operating regardless of the thermostat signal in Kenhorst.

Frozen Evaporator Coil From Restricted Airflow in Kenhorst, PA

The evaporator coil requires adequate airflow to prevent refrigerant from dropping below freezing temperature in Kenhorst. A dirty filter, blocked return grilles, or a failing blower can cause the coil to freeze in Kenhorst, PA. The ice buildup progressively blocks all airflow and eventually shuts the system down completely in Kenhorst.

Compressor Failure in Kenhorst

The compressor is the most expensive single component in the AC system in Kenhorst, PA. Compressor failure typically results from long-term operation under abnormal conditions including low refrigerant, dirty condenser coils, or failed capacitors in Kenhorst. A failed compressor requires replacement in Kenhorst, PA. The cost relative to system age and condition is the primary repair versus replace consideration in Kenhorst.

Clogged Condensate Drain in Kenhorst, PA

The condensate drain removes the water extracted from indoor air during cooling operation in Kenhorst. The drain pan and line can accumulate algae, mold, and debris that produces a blockage in Kenhorst, PA. A clogged drain causes the pan to overflow and water to leak onto the surrounding structure in Kenhorst. Air America clears clogged drains and treats the line with biocide to prevent rapid reoccurrence in Kenhorst, PA.

A frozen evaporator coil indicates either restricted airflow preventing adequate heat exchange at the coil or low refrigerant causing the coil temperature to drop below freezing in Kenhorst. Turn the system to fan-only mode to allow the ice to melt before calling for service in Kenhorst, PA. Do not try to chip or break the ice off the coil in Kenhorst.
Indicators of low refrigerant in Kenhorst include the system running continuously without reaching setpoint, warm air from supply registers, ice on the refrigerant lines near the air handler, and hissing sounds from the refrigerant circuit in Kenhorst, PA. Refrigerant level can only be reliably assessed with pressure gauges connected to the refrigerant circuit in Kenhorst.
The specific sound indicates the specific fault in Kenhorst. Grinding or squealing from the air handler indicates a failing blower motor bearing in Kenhorst, PA. Rattling from the outdoor unit may indicate debris or a loose component in Kenhorst. Banging or clanking from the compressor indicates an internal compressor fault in Kenhorst, PA. Hissing indicates refrigerant escaping through a leak in Kenhorst.
Most common AC repairs including capacitor replacement, contactor replacement, and condensate drain clearing take one to two hours in Kenhorst. More complex repairs including refrigerant leak location and repair, control board replacement, and evaporator coil replacement take two to four hours or more depending on access and complexity in Kenhorst, PA.
It depends on the specific repair cost and the system's age and condition in Kenhorst. A rule of thumb is that if the repair cost exceeds 50 percent of the cost of a comparable new system and the existing system is more than 10 years old, replacement warrants serious consideration in Kenhorst, PA. Air America provides an honest assessment of the system's condition and remaining life alongside every major repair recommendation in Kenhorst.
Yes. A severely restricted air filter reduces the airflow through the evaporator coil below the minimum needed for correct operation in Kenhorst. The coil drops below freezing and ice builds on the coil surface in Kenhorst, PA. The ice buildup progressively blocks all airflow and eventually causes the system to shut down completely in Kenhorst. Replacing the filter allows the ice to melt and the system to restart in most cases in Kenhorst, PA.
A capacitor is an electrical component that provides the high-voltage boost needed to start the compressor and condenser fan motors in Kenhorst. A failing capacitor causes the motors to struggle to start, producing a humming sound and excessive heat in the motor in Kenhorst, PA. A failed capacitor causes the motor to fail to start entirely in Kenhorst. Capacitor failure is one of the most common AC repair situations and one of the most straightforward to correct in Kenhorst, PA.
Water leaking from the indoor air handler typically indicates a clogged condensate drain line in Kenhorst. The condensate pan overflows when the drain cannot remove the water the evaporator coil is extracting from the air in Kenhorst, PA. A cracked or damaged condensate pan is a less common cause in Kenhorst. Water leaking from the outdoor unit in cooling mode is not normal and may indicate a refrigerant issue in Kenhorst, PA.
